Miller's Marinara

Submitted by: Emibanana

Rated: 3 out of 5 by 2 members Prep Time: 15 Minutes

Cook Time: 8 Hours 5 Minutes Ready In: 8 Hours 20 Minutes

Yields: 12 servings

 

" A versatile, meatless tomato sauce - great for pasta or just about

any recipe that calls for a thick, flavorful, tomato-based sauce! "

INGREDIENTS:

1/4 cup canola oil

1 medium onion, chopped

1 (28 ounce) can crushed

tomatoes

1 (8 ounce) can tomato sauce

1 (10.75 ounce) can tomato

puree

2 1/2 tablespoons garlic powder

2 tablespoons dried oregano

2 tablespoons dried basil

2 tablespoons salt

2 tablespoons white sugar

2 teaspoons ground black

pepper

 

DIRECTIONS:

1. Heat the canola oil in a skillet over medium heat, and saute the

onion until tender.

2. In a slow cooker, mix the onion and remaining oil, crushed

tomatoes, tomato sauce, tomato puree, garlic powder, oregano, basil,

salt, sugar, and pepper.

3. Cover slow cooker, and cook sauce 8 hours on Low.
